IN THE HIGH COURT OF JUDICATURE AT MADRAS
CORAM
DATED: 25.02.2022 THE HONOURABLE Mr.JUSTICE N.SESHASAYEE Crl.R.C.No.229 of 2022 Manimegalai ... Petitioner Vs.
State rep. By The Inspector of Police, Kariyapattinam Police Station, Nagapattinam District.
(Cr.No.642 of 2020) ....Respondent PRAYER: Criminal Revision filed under Sections 397 & 401 of Criminal Procedure Code, to set aside the Order passed in Crl.M.P.No.260 of 2022 dated 02.02.2022 on the file of the learned Principle District and Session Judge, Nagapattinam and further direct the respondents to return the petitioner's Tractor bearing Register No.TN-50 AW-6378 seized in Crime No.642 of 2020 on the file of Respondent police.
For Petitioner : Mr.P.Muthamizh Selvakumar For Respondent : Mr.Leonard Arul Joseph Selvam Government Advocate(Crl.side)
ORDER
The Revision Petitioner herein is the owner of the vehicle viz Tractor bearing Registration No.TN-50 AW-6378 and has been arrayed as accused in Crime No.642 of 2020 on the file of the respondent police and has been accused of the offences under Section 379 IPC and Section 21(1) of Mines and Minerals Act, 1957. The offence is that this vehicle was involved in the transportation of illegal sand mining.
2.The aforesaid vehicle of the revision petitioner was taken into custody by the respondent Police, for return of which, the revision petitioner had moved the trial Court in Crl.M.P.No.260 of 2022 which came to be dismissed by the trial Court Vide order dated 02.02.2022.
3.Heard, both sides.
4. Mr.Leonard Arul Joseph Selvam, learned Government Advocate (Crl.Side) submitted that the vehicle was not involved in any such offence earlier and also added that the confiscation proceedings has not yet been commenced.
5.After hearing both sides, this Court chooses to allow this petition and accordingly directs the learned Principal District and Sessions Judge, Nagapattinam to return the Tractor bearing Registration No.TN-50 AW-6378, to the petitioner, on the following conditions:- (i)The petitioner shall produce the original RC Book of the vehicle and other relevant records to prove his ownership and Principal District and Sessions Judge, Nagapattinam on perusal of the RC book and other records, retaining the Xerox copy of the same, shall return the original documents to the petitioner with a view to use the vehicle;
(ii)The petitioner shall not alter or alienate the vehicle in any manner till confiscation proceedings is over; (iii)The petitioner shall also give an undertaking that he will not use the vehicle for any illegal activities in future and also to produce the vehicle as and when required by the respondent or the Court below as well as by the District Collector of the District or authorized officer in that behalf by the Government;
(iv)The petitioner shall participate in the confiscation proceedings, if any initiated, and shall produce the vehicle, before the confiscation authority. This order is subjected to the confiscation proceedings.
6.With the above directions, the Criminal Revision Case is allowed by setting aside the order dated 02.02.2022 passed in Crl.M.P.No.260 of 2022 by the learned Principal District and Sessions Judge, Nagapattinam.
